The Backend And Frontend Connection: 5 Essential Steps To Seamless Integration
As technology continues to advance at an unprecedented rate, the connection between the backend and frontend of a website or application has become more crucial than ever. The backend and frontend connection refers to the seamless integration of the server-side logic, database, and interface that users interact with. This integration is what makes online applications smooth, efficient, and user-friendly.
Right now, this connection is trending globally, with businesses and developers alike seeking to master it. The economic impact is significant, with companies that succeed in integrating their backend and frontend operations achieving higher revenue and customer satisfaction rates.
Furthermore, this connection is no longer limited to the tech industry. Its cultural significance is evident in the way it influences our daily lives, from online shopping and social media to healthcare and education.
What’s Behind the Backend And Frontend Connection?
The backend of a website or application refers to the server-side logic, software, and databases that power the application. This includes the code that handles user input, authentication, authorization, and data storage. The frontend, on the other hand, is the client-side interface that users interact with, including the website’s design, layout, and user experience.
The connection between the two is essential because it enables the frontend to communicate with the backend and retrieve the necessary data to display to the user. This is done through APIs, or Application Programming Interfaces, which act as a bridge between the frontend and backend, allowing them to exchange data seamlessly.
The Mechanics of a Seamless Integration
A seamless integration of the backend and frontend involves several key steps. Firstly, developers must design a robust API that can handle multiple requests and responses efficiently. This includes optimizing database queries, implementing caching, and using load balancing techniques to distribute traffic effectively.
Secondly, the frontend and backend must communicate in a standardized language, such as JSON or XML, to ensure seamless data exchange. This involves using frameworks and libraries that can parse and generate the necessary data structures.
5 Essential Steps To Seamless Integration
So, how can developers achieve a seamless connection between their backend and frontend? Here are 5 essential steps to follow:
- Design a robust API that can handle multiple requests and responses efficiently.
- Use standardized languages for communication, such as JSON or XML.
- Implement caching and load balancing techniques to distribute traffic effectively.
- Use frameworks and libraries that can parse and generate the necessary data structures.
- Test and iterate on the integration to ensure smooth and efficient data exchange.
Common Curiosities and Misconceptions
One common misconception about the backend and frontend connection is that it’s a complex and difficult task that requires extensive technical expertise. However, with the right tools and frameworks, developers can achieve a seamless integration without needing to be experts in both backend and frontend development.
Another common curiosity is how the connection between the backend and frontend affects the user experience. In reality, a seamless integration enhances the user experience by providing faster load times, improved performance, and a more intuitive interface.
Opportunities and Relevance
The connection between the backend and frontend is not limited to websites and applications. Its relevance extends to various industries, including healthcare, finance, and education, where seamless integration can lead to improved patient outcomes, better financial services, and more effective learning experiences.
Furthermore, the demand for developers with expertise in backend and frontend development is on the rise, making it a highly sought-after skill in the job market.
Looking Ahead at the Future of The Backend And Frontend Connection
As technology continues to advance, the connection between the backend and frontend will only become more crucial. Future developments, such as AI and machine learning, will further increase the demand for seamless integration.
By mastering the 5 essential steps to seamless integration, developers can stay ahead of the curve and create online applications that are smooth, efficient, and user-friendly. The future of the backend and frontend connection is bright, and its impact will be felt across various industries and aspects of our daily lives.
Next Steps
So, what’s the next step for developers looking to master the connection between the backend and frontend? Here are a few suggestions:
- Start by learning the basics of backend and frontend development.
- Experiment with different tools and frameworks to find the right fit for your project.
- Join online communities and forums to connect with other developers and learn from their experiences.
- Test and iterate on your integration to ensure smooth and efficient data exchange.
- Stay up-to-date with the latest developments and trends in the field.